CMWF Grant: Financial Methods
- Specific aim: Determine the ROI for providers of HIT/HIE implementation
- Methodology: Will include costs, benefits, and usage measures
- Design: Pre-post studies with concurrent controls
- Participants: 7 HEAL NY grantees
- Diverse in terms of clinical setting, geography, and type of HIT/HIE intervention
- Community based interventions
- Evaluation team has no control over type or timing of HIT/HIE implementation
